Career Connect Texas promotes the development, implementation, and scaling of career-connected learning experiences for Texans by delivering technical assistance, providing peer learning opportunities, and leveraging strategic partnerships with industry, government, workforce, and education leaders.
Career Connect Texas supports innovative work-based learning experiences by leveraging resources, integrating equity, and promoting opportunities for employer engagement.
TECHNICAL ASSISTANCE
Enables development of quality work-based learning pathways and youth apprenticeship and registered apprenticeship programs.
NETWORK LEARNING ACTIVITIES
Facilitates peer sharing to inform data collection and reporting, program design, integration of equity principles, and developing employer partnerships.
PARTNERSHIPS WITH KEY STAKEHOLDERS
Works with statewide business and industry leaders, state agencies, regional intermediaries, and national higher education and workforce partners.
If Career Connect Texas can support community college and workforce organization leaders to develop and expand innovative, modern work-based learning experiences… then students can gain the skills needed to obtain livable-wage jobs that meet the needs of industries and support economic growth.
Improved strategy to develop and expand work-based learning opportunities and infrastructure in high-demand industries.
Improved equitable access to education-to-workforce pathways and diversified participating industries guided by Equity Plan.
Increased collaboration among regional partners to expand and sustain education-to-workforce pathways guided by best practices.
Career Connect TX brings together community colleges and workforce organizations to develop and expand innovative work-based learning experiences with academic instruction that addresses employer needs in high-demand careers.
